1. What Is A.D. Banker & Company and What Services Do They Offer?

A.D. Banker & Company is a leading provider of licensing and continuing education solutions for the financial services industry. They offer comprehensive resources to help professionals obtain and maintain their licenses, stay compliant with industry regulations, and advance their careers.

A.D. Banker & Company offers a range of services, including:

  • Pre-licensing education: Courses and study materials to prepare individuals for licensing exams in various financial fields, such as insurance, securities, and real estate.
  • Continuing education (CE): Courses to help licensed professionals meet their CE requirements and stay up-to-date on industry changes and best practices.
  • Exam preparation: Tools and resources, such as practice exams and study guides, to help individuals pass their licensing exams.
  • Compliance training: Courses on ethics, anti-money laundering (AML), and other compliance topics to help professionals meet regulatory requirements.
  • License management: Services to help professionals track their licenses, CE credits, and renewal deadlines.

4. How Can A.D. Banker Help JPMC Employees With Their Licensing and CE Needs?

A.D. Banker has a dedicated partnership with JPMorgan Chase (JPMC) to provide specialized licensing and continuing education solutions for JPMC employees. This partnership ensures that JPMC employees have access to the resources they need to maintain their licenses, stay compliant, and advance their careers within the company.

A.D. Banker assists JPMC employees by:

  • Providing a customized landing page: JPMC employees can access a dedicated A.D. Banker landing page (learn.adbanker.com/jpmc or learn.adbanker.com/jpmc/home) with information and resources specific to their needs.
  • Covering CE subscription and reporting fees: JPMC covers the cost of CE subscriptions and reporting fees for its employees.
  • Offering online and phone enrollment options: JPMC employees can enroll in A.D. Banker’s services online or by phone.
  • Tracking license status and CE hours: A.D. Banker helps JPMC employees track their license status, CE hours, and renewal deadlines.
  • Providing access to required courses: A.D. Banker offers courses that meet the specific requirements for annuities and long-term care certifications.
  • Streamlining the license renewal process: A.D. Banker integrates with JPMC’s iComply system to streamline the license renewal process.

5. What Is iComply and How Does It Integrate With A.D. Banker for JPMC Employees?

iComply is JPMorgan Chase’s internal system for managing employee licensing and compliance. It integrates with A.D. Banker to streamline the license renewal process for JPMC employees.

The integration between iComply and A.D. Banker allows JPMC employees to:

  • Access A.D. Banker’s services directly from iComply: JPMC employees can access A.D. Banker’s website and resources through a link in iComply.
  • Automatically update CE credits in iComply: Once a JPMC employee completes a CE course with A.D. Banker, the credits are automatically reported to iComply.
  • Simplify the license renewal submission process: iComply provides a streamlined process for JPMC employees to submit their license renewal applications.

6. What Steps Should JPMC Employees Take to Renew Their Licenses Using A.D. Banker and iComply?

JPMC employees can renew their licenses by following these steps:

  1. Review your license status, accumulated CE hours, and state-specific CE requirements: Use the link provided in iComply to access A.D. Banker’s state requirements page and review your current license status and transcript.
  2. Activate your CE subscription and complete your courses: Enroll in an A.D. Banker CE subscription online or by phone and complete the required courses.
  3. Return to iComply and proceed with your license renewal submission: Once you have completed your CE courses, return to iComply and follow the prompts to submit your license renewal application.

Understanding Bank Profitability

Bank profitability is a multifaceted concept, encompassing various metrics and influencing factors. To effectively manage and improve profitability, it is essential to understand the key components and drivers of financial performance.

Key Profitability Metrics

  • Return on Assets (ROA): ROA measures a bank’s ability to generate profit from its assets. It is calculated by dividing net income by average total assets. A higher ROA indicates greater efficiency in utilizing assets to generate profits.
  • Return on Equity (ROE): ROE measures a bank’s ability to generate profit from its shareholders’ equity. It is calculated by dividing net income by average shareholders’ equity. A higher ROE indicates greater returns for investors.
  • Net Interest Margin (NIM): NIM measures the difference between a bank’s interest income and its interest expense, relative to its interest-earning assets. It is calculated by dividing net interest income by average interest-earning assets. A higher NIM indicates greater profitability from lending activities.
  • Efficiency Ratio: The efficiency ratio measures a bank’s operating expenses as a percentage of its revenue. It is calculated by dividing operating expenses by total revenue. A lower efficiency ratio indicates greater efficiency in managing operating costs.

Factors Influencing Bank Profits

Several factors can influence a bank’s profitability, including:

  • Economic Conditions: Economic growth, interest rates, and inflation can all impact a bank’s profitability. For example, rising interest rates can increase NIM, while economic downturns can lead to higher loan losses.
  • Regulatory Environment: Regulations such as capital requirements and lending restrictions can affect a bank’s ability to generate profits.
  • Competition: The level of competition in the banking industry can impact a bank’s ability to attract customers and maintain profit margins.
  • Technology: Technological advancements can create both opportunities and challenges for banks. Banks that effectively leverage technology can improve efficiency and enhance customer service, while those that lag behind may struggle to compete.
  • Management Quality: The quality of a bank’s management team can significantly impact its profitability. Effective leadership, strategic decision-making, and risk management are essential for achieving sustainable financial performance.

Strategies for Enhancing Bank Profits

To enhance bank profits, financial institutions can implement a range of strategies across various areas of their operations. These strategies include:

  • Optimizing Net Interest Margin:
    • Asset-Liability Management: Effectively managing the bank’s assets and liabilities to maximize NIM while minimizing interest rate risk.
    • Loan Pricing: Implementing a disciplined approach to loan pricing, considering factors such as credit risk, competition, and market conditions.
    • Deposit Growth: Attracting and retaining deposits through competitive rates, innovative products, and excellent customer service.
  • Improving Efficiency Ratio:
    • Cost Control: Implementing measures to reduce operating expenses, such as streamlining processes, automating tasks, and negotiating favorable vendor contracts.
    • Technology Investments: Investing in technology solutions that improve efficiency, such as online banking platforms, mobile apps, and automated loan origination systems.
    • Branch Optimization: Evaluating the bank’s branch network and consolidating or relocating branches to improve efficiency and reduce costs.
  • Managing Credit Risk:
    • Credit Underwriting: Implementing rigorous credit underwriting standards to assess the creditworthiness of borrowers and minimize loan losses.
    • Loan Monitoring: Actively monitoring loan portfolios to identify and address potential credit problems early on.
    • Diversification: Diversifying loan portfolios across different industries and geographic regions to reduce concentration risk.
  • Enhancing Fee Income:
    • Service Fees: Offering a range of fee-based services, such as wealth management, investment banking, and transaction processing.
    • Cross-Selling: Training employees to identify opportunities to cross-sell additional products and services to existing customers.
    • Partnerships: Partnering with other companies to offer complementary products and services, such as insurance or financial planning.
  • Leveraging Technology:
    • Digital Banking: Investing in digital banking platforms to provide customers with convenient and accessible banking services.
    • Data Analytics: Utilizing data analytics to gain insights into customer behavior, identify opportunities for improvement, and personalize products and services.
    • Cybersecurity: Implementing robust cybersecurity measures to protect the bank’s data and systems from cyber threats.
